I am an Indian and stay in the middle east(ME), I am an expatriate in ME and will never get any citizenship in ME unlike USA, Australia,Europe. I like to return back to india in due cource of time. Hence I plan to buy an Agricultural land and start agriculture on return. I am not an agriculturist, not a permanent NRI. Can I buy the agricultural Land in Karnataka, India.

To buy Agricultural Land you need to be a farmer as in you need to have the Farmer status holding the RED BOOK. It is a catch 22 situation that to buy Agricultural Land you need to be a farmer, but how can you be a farmer if you do not hold any agricultural land ? There are a couple of ways you can do this viz you can get the Farmer / Agriculturist status from the collector of the location in which you are interested to buy Land, needs liasioning through a local or there arecertain Locations in India where you can buy Agricultural land in India without being a farmer, once you have Agricultural land in your name anywhere in India in your name then you can on that basis buy Agricultural Land anywhere and claim your Agriculturist status
